Скорость передачи данных — это один из ключевых аспектов, который необходимо учитывать при работе с информационными технологиями. Она определяет, с какой скоростью данные могут передаваться из одного устройства в другое, и измеряется в битах в секунду (bps), килобитах в секунду (Kbps), мегабитах в секунду (Mbps) или гигабитах в секунду (Gbps). Понимание скорости передачи данных является важным для оптимизации работы сети, а также для расчета времени, необходимого для передачи файлов между устройствами.
Скорость передачи данных зависит от множества факторов, включая тип используемого соединения (например, проводное или беспроводное), качество оборудования, а также протоколы, используемые для передачи данных. Например, Ethernet-соединения могут обеспечить более высокую скорость передачи данных по сравнению с Wi-Fi, особенно если речь идет о старых версиях протоколов беспроводной связи. Также важно учитывать, что скорость передачи данных, указанная провайдером, часто является теоретической и может отличаться от реальной скорости, которую вы получаете на практике.
Для расчета времени передачи файла необходимо знать два основных параметра: размер файла и скорость передачи данных. Формула для расчета времени передачи выглядит следующим образом:
Давайте рассмотрим пример. Предположим, у нас есть файл размером 50 мегабайт, и мы передаем его по сети со скоростью 20 мегабит в секунду. Сначала переведем размер файла в биты: 50 * 1024 * 1024 * 8 = 419430400 бит. Теперь переведем скорость передачи данных: 20 * 1 000 000 = 20 000 000 бит в секунду. Теперь подставим эти значения в формулу:
Время передачи = 419430400 бит / 20 000 000 бит/секунда = 20,97152 секунды. Таким образом, для передачи файла размером 50 мегабайт по сети со скоростью 20 мегабит в секунду потребуется примерно 21 секунда.
Важно отметить, что на реальное время передачи могут влиять различные факторы, такие как задержки в сети, потери пакетов данных и другие технические проблемы. Например, если вы передаете данные через беспроводную сеть, помимо скорости, стоит учитывать возможные помехи, которые могут замедлить передачу. Также стоит помнить о том, что при передаче данных по сети, особенно по интернету, скорость может варьироваться в зависимости от времени суток и загруженности сети.
Кроме того, существует несколько методов, которые могут помочь улучшить скорость передачи данных. Например, использование современных протоколов передачи, таких как TCP/IP, может значительно повысить эффективность передачи. Также стоит обратить внимание на использование сжатия данных, что позволяет уменьшить размер файлов и, соответственно, время их передачи. Существуют различные алгоритмы сжатия, такие как ZIP или RAR, которые могут значительно сократить размер файла без потери качества.
В заключение, понимание скорости передачи данных и умение рассчитывать время передачи файлов являются важными навыками для любого, кто работает с информационными технологиями. Эти знания помогут вам оптимизировать работу вашей сети, а также эффективно управлять ресурсами при передаче данных. Не забывайте, что для достижения наилучших результатов стоит учитывать все возможные факторы, влияющие на скорость передачи, и применять современные технологии для повышения эффективности работы вашей сети.